For more than a decade, Dave Asprey - the Father of Biohacking and creator of Bulletproof Coffee - has redefined what’s possible for the human mind and body. After more than a thousand episodes of Bulletproof Radio, he’s taking it to the next level with The Human Upgrade™ - a masterclass in biohacking, longevity, and performance optimization.

Listeners Say

Key themes from listener reviews, highlighting what works and what could be improved about the show.

The podcast is recognized for featuring a diverse range of experts, though some listeners express concerns about the tendency for the host to dominate conversations.
There are mixed feelings regarding the commercial aspect of certain episodes, with some perceiving them as overly promotional rather than purely informative.
Listeners appreciate the depth of knowledge and insights shared by the host and guests, often describing the content as life-changing and transformative.
Overall, the show is seen as a valuable resource for anyone interested in health, longevity, and performance enhancement.

What is This Podcast about and what kind of topics does it cover?

The content centers around diverse topics related to health optimization, personal development, and the science behind longevity. Episodes often feature experts from various fields, including nutrition, mental health, and the latest in biotechnology, contributing to discussions about enhancing human performance through informed lifestyle choices. Noteworthy elements include the embrace of biohacking methodologies and personal anecdotes that reinforce the scientific insights shared, helping listeners not only understand complex topics but also apply them in daily life. The emphasis on actionable strategies and transformative insights fosters a unique community focused on achieving higher levels of performance and well-being.
